ITEREZOTE, Ana Maria et al. Anatomical Variation of the Brachiocephalic Trunk and Common Carotid Artery in Neck Dissection. Int. J. Morphol. [online]. 2009, vol.27, n.2, pp.601-603. ISSN 0717-9502. http://dx.doi.org/10.4067/S0717-95022009000200046.
Variations in the trajectory of the brachiocephalic trunk and the common carotid artery predispose to disorders which might be critical in a tracheotomy and/or surgeries. Dissection of 110 formol fixed adult cadavers, both sexes, were performed to increase the anatomic knowledge of the neck vessels and its variations. Cadavers were from the Laboratory of Descriptive and Topographic Anatomy of the Federal University of São Paulo- Paulista Medical School- UNIFESP-EPM. In 109 of these cadavers no variations were found while in one (0.9 %) it was possible to observe a variation in the trajectory of the brachiocephalic trunk and in the right common carotid artery.
